Crepuscular
Pertaining to animals that are active primarily during twilight, i.e., at dawn and dusk.
Nocturnal
Describing organisms that are active primarily during the night and sleep during the day.
Diurnal
Describing organisms active during the day and resting at night; also pertains to daily cycles of light and darkness.
Biological Clocks
Biological clocks are internal mechanisms in organisms that regulate cycles of activity and rest, including sleep-wake cycles and hormonal changes, in accordance with environmental changes.
